PCB wants to appoint a power hitting coach for the national team. Besides, Ramiz wants to appoint five more coaches for the hyperperformance unit. In this regard, the national team captains and coaches prefer foreign coaches. But Ramiz wants to use his compatriots.
In addition to head coach Saqlain Mushtaq, two former cricketers were with the Pakistan team as consultants in the T20 World Cup. Matthew Hayden was the batting consultant. Vernon Philander was the bowling coach. Hayden’s role in Pakistan ended after the World Cup. Seeing the success of the World Cup, Babar Azam, wicketkeeper Mohammad Rizwan and Mushtaq wanted a permanent foreign coach.
In a video message from Cricket Pakistan, Ramiz Raja wished a Happy New Year. “I have talked to Babar, Saqlain and Rizwan,” said Ramiz. And they have voted in favor of appointing foreign coaches in the dressing room of the national team. But I am very open about it. In my opinion, local coaches should also be included in the tour. It is important to have a permanent coach to keep the dressing room in good condition. ‘
Pakistan has not appointed a new coach for the Bangladesh and West Indies series. Ramiz explains his reason behind this. “I wanted to see if the players could stand on their own two feet, if they could think for themselves,” he said. Previously the PCB had revealed the criteria for appointing the five coaches. “The High-Performance coach should have a minimum of five years working experience over the past 10 years, including as a life coach for elite sportspersons and/or national or international teams,” the PCB was quoted as saying in a statement.
